RUN AND NEVER LOOK BACK! Manatis and Sons are thieves and have operated under a variety of names in the Hampton Roads area, including most recently Virginia Beach Fence. It doesn't matter what name they use, do NOT deal with any of the Manatis family (father, Justin (son) and Kris (son)). Similar to other reviews, we contracted to have our entire backyard fence replaced. We did our homework, including contacting references, although apparently we didn't do it well enough. After contracting with Manatis & Sons, Justin asked for a $4000 deposit to purchase materials which we provided to him. We never saw him again. We made repeated attempts to contact him. Initially he responded to our calls and gave us the run around..."my dad has cancer and I'm caring for him", "I need to finish up other projects but will get to you soon", etc. Eventually he did not respond at all and allowed voice-mail to pick up our calls. However, if you called from a telephone number with which he wasn't familiar, he did pick up the call assuming it was new business. Funny how that is! Bottom line was we needed to go to court to get a judgment against him and his company. Our initial court date got pushed back because Justin claimed he had just received the summons the day before. On the 2nd court date, Dad showed up but no Justin. When asked by the judge where Justin was, Dad responded that he didn't know and hadn't seen him in quite some time. Imagine our surprise when, after getting a judgment in our favor, Justin appeared at the back of the courtroom as we were leaving! Not only are they theives, but liars under oath! Although we won the case, there is no way to get our money back. When the sheriffs go to his home of record (which is his father's home), Dad continues the tale that Justin doesn't live there and he has no idea where he is. Since this company changes names every time it has "bad press", beware of any person with the last name of Manatis, regardless of the company name. Contract with them at your own risk!
Description of Work: Contracted to replace an existing fence

We hired Justin Manatis on April 26, 2011 and he told us he would be out in about 5 weeks to begin. In May he asked me if I could purchase the supplies, which would be deducted from the remaining money we owed him. So I met him at Home Depot and paid with a personal check for $1800.00 in supplies for my fence. In June, the first week, the concrete and posts were delivered to my house. In the next few weeks Justin kept telling me he was having problems finishing the fence he was currently doing and would be out ASAP. In July we didnt hear much from him. He would say he was going to be out time after time and then he would make excuses as to why he never showed up. He used excuses such as: it is too hot, a family member died, or something was wrong with his truck. In August, he swore he was going to do my fence and was going to be out. He showed up 1 day and cut down a tree and dug ONE hole before he left. That was the last time I seen him. He sent me a text on August 26, 2011 about the concrete in my driveway. He told me that it would be safe with the Hurricane Irene about to hit. That was the last time I heard from him. Since the end of August until now, almost Thanksgiving, we have not heard from him. He ignores all text messages, has blocked my husband and I's cell phone numbers, and will let voicemail pick up if we call from the home phone. I called Home Depot to cancel the rest of the supplies and they informed me that in June the supplies were picked up and some of them cancelled by Justin Manatis, so he stole at least $1500.00 in supplies. The concrete was ruined in the hurricane and no other company will use the posts, so I am also out the price I paid for all of the supplies. We are now awaiting a court date to try and get our money back.
Description of Work: Hired Manatis and Sons Construction in April 2011 to do a privacy fence at my home. He was supposed to make a 6ft fence for a price of $6800.00, which included a military discount and 2 access gates with heavy duty hardware.
